The first religious charter school in the country has led the Oklahoma Supreme Court to hear arguments on the validity of its standing.

movement, prompting the state’s supreme court to hear arguments on the legality and legitimacy of the school’s existence.

“This cannot be consistent with the separation of church and state,” Republican Attorney General Gentner Drummond told the state’s supreme court while arguing against the opening of St. Isidore earlier this month.
